Series Preview: Rays vs Orioles

June 29, 2025 by Drays Bay

BBA-ORIOLES-DEVIL RAYS-RIPKEN
Photo by PETER MUHLY/AFP via Getty Images

eighty-one games down, eighty-one to go.

We are officially half way through the 2025 regular season and the Tampa Bay Rays are currently in possesion of a playoff spot.

Fresh off a sweep of the Kansas City Royals, the Rays are now 46-35 on the season, and sit a half game back of the New York Yankees for the division lead; the Rays hold a 4.5 game lead atop the Wild Card chase. Tampa Bay has the best record in baseball since the start of play on May 20th, the Rays have a 25-9 record which is the best in baseball.

The Baltimore Orioles meanwhile are in last place in the American League East, entering play with a 34-46 record. They have lost six of their last ten games.

The Orioles’ offense is led by Ryan O’Hearn, who is hitting .301/.384/.485 with 11 HR, registering a 149 wRC+. Several others players are also having solid offensive campaigns with Ramon Laureano, Gunner Henderson, Colton Cowser, Jackson Holliday, Cedric Mullins, and Adley Rutschman all having wRC+s over 100.

It’s the pitching staff that has been problematic for Baltimore, but the Rays will be facing their top three starting pitchers and taking on Tomoyuki Sugano for the first time.

Frivolities

  • The top players by career bWAR to have played for the Rays and Orioles:
  1. Nelson Cruz
  2. Jose Bautista
  3. Aubrey Huff
  4. Alex Cobb
  5. Erik Bedard
  • The Rays best player offensively against the Orioles all-time (min. 25 PA):
    Mike Brosseau: .322/.365/.729 with 8 HR over 63 PA
    The next four are Rey Ordonez, Tommy Pham, Aaron Ledesma, & Logan Morrison
  • The Rays most previous transacation with the Orioles:
    — 7/6/24: Rays trade Zach Eflin to the Baltimore Orioles for Jackson Baumeister, Matthew Etzel, & Mac Horvath
  • The Rays first transaction with the Orioles
    — 3/29/99: Rays trade Jason Johnson to the Baltimore Orioles for Danny Clyburn & Bolivar Volquez

Probable pitchers are projected by FanGraphs

GAME ONE

Friday, June 27th
7:05 pm EDT

RHP Ryan Pepiot vs RHP Tomoyuki Sugano

GAME TWO

Saturday, June 28th
4:05 pm EDT

RHP Zack Littell vs RHP Zach Eflin

GAME THREE

Sunday, June 29th
1:35 pm EDT

RHP Taj Bradley vs RHP Dean Kremer
